CSS And Tables: The Popularity As well as the Trends
A history of workstations
Before platforms came along, the web was a really dull place. Using trestle tables for structure opened up new vistas of possibilities of visually? designing? a webpage. It could very well be asserted that table based structure was responsible for the demand for the web and the field of web design.
Worse nonetheless, over the last several years, table structured layout comes under extreme criticism and was generally demonized. Net purists declare that tables had been never suitable for layout so one should never use them meant for such. A rapidly modern hype appears to be in the air all over.
Simple fact behind the hype
Despite the fact that innovators have been speaking about web benchmarks for a long time, most marketers make no web sites continue to be developed applying tables and non expectations compliant code. History shows many samples of technologies that started out existence with one purpose, just to end up selecting more useful applications when something else. And it sounds extremely apt in the instance of tables. The internet itself was never can be a funnel for edutainment, marketing and facts but for writing research data.
Employing tables can be described as pragmatic approach, if not preferred
The W3c Web Accessibility Guidelines recognize that designers will continue to use desk for structure – and thus include information regarding how they can always be implemented in the most available way. Designers are not going to right away stop using tables to get layout; chiefly owning for the reason that is the standard behavior of all WYSWYG (what you see is exactly what you get) Web design deals and; CSS for structure is so hard to implement successfully.
In addition, Professionals even now argue the application of tables meant for the layout of pages on the Web, despite the fact that this goes against current specifications. They claim it to become a pragmatic methodology? if not really their favored options.
Let’s explode the beliefs: CSS versus Tables
Many web designers don’t just feel the need to change over
The majority of sites are still created using game tables and not for standards compliant code. Due to this, user solutions will be forced to handle stand based designs for many years to come. This kind of effectively negates one of the biggest merchandising points with respect to web criteria. That of forward compatibility. Therefore, most web designers really don’t feel there is a tough need to start developing sites using CSS based layouts and benchmarks compliant code.
CSS development incorporates a much higher screen to front door than stand based style
Whilst comparing table based design and style to CSS based style, the syntax of CSS, for sure, happens to be is fairly easy. No person in their proper mind might argue that you will need too be considered a rocket man of science to learn CSS. Nevertheless, a number of the concepts could be very tricky to assimilate.
Continuing in the same nature it is authentic that there are a lot of bugs, your? experts? find themselves spending a great inordinate length of time bug correcting. For a novice this should be extremely aggravating. Not knowing if the problem is into your misconception of CSS or some hidden browser frustrate.
Maybe this why a large number of people find web standards as? Off white Tower? and why many web benchmarks advocates come across as having a impression of superiority and a zealous attitude towards website development.
Some things are just easy-to-do with workstations
People often end up writing reasonably complicated CSS to do something that would be little using platforms. Take variety styling meant for an instance. One could lay out even very challenging forms employing tables in just a few minutes. You are able to achieve same exact effects by floating elements with CSS, nevertheless it’s a lot more involved. For anybody who is a CSS guru it has the all part of the fun. However for anybody who is a regular fatidico, it can be amazingly frustrating.
Another these kinds of thing is definitely page footers. It’s rather easy to do applying tables. Although doing this applying CSS only, it would scarcely be virtually any wonder as to why web developers turn their back again on CSS when also simple everything is rendered hence
When you have the knowledge and patience, you can do most things applying CSS that you used to do employing tables. Sure it may take you longer, nevertheless you’ll get generally there in the end (or die trying).
CSS benefits. But does it provide you things you need?
Is actually true that switching a significant site into a CSS structured layout conserve a huge amount of bandwidth. However , for most sites, this saving will be insignificant or mostly irrevelent.
Persons want fast loading pages and many promoters have advised that CSS helps make this happen. For most sites, the? design and style? is divide evenly all over the whole web page. However with CSS based sites, the? style? is usually saved in one or more external files. These kinds of files may be fairly complicated, and even for your simple site, can get big, or even fast.
Internet search engine friendliness: CSS vs Trestle tables
It’s accurate that the search engines like semantic pages. Recharging options a widely held idea that search engines like trim code. Building a site employing CSS and web expectations can certainly encourage the introduction of search engine friendly sites. However it’s not magic bullet, neither a cure all either.
There are many table based sites that credit very extremely in the search engines. Really equally conceivable to build a CSS based upon site that gets a dreadful search engine ranking. The most crucial thing with regards to high rank is content and inbound links, not whether a site uses tables or perhaps CSS to get layout.
Issues concerning accessibility
There is quite increasing number of individuals who sell web expectations and especially CSS based design by playing on customer’s accessibility doubts.
There isn’t anything innately inaccessible regarding table established design. While it’s authentic that your webblog needs to be printed to a accepted set of grammars to receive an AA accessibility ranking, tableless design is only a recommendation, not requirement for a lot more stringent AAA rating.
The final phrase
Last Table depending design will probably be around for a long time. However , it’s not good enough simply to say that it truly is wrong to use them. In certain circumstances applying tables with regards to layout will make much more perception than CSS.
Web standards and CSS founded design happen to be defiantly how forward. However in the rush to advocate these types of? new? approaches, people prove to be hyperbolic cimfilmstudios.com plus the reality falls short of desires.
A sensible approach to receive what you still seek may be the need of your hour regardless of the is in vogue, or taken out of proportions.